Vincent A Labruna, DDS
ORTHODONTICS
Newark, NJ
Greater Essex Dental – Gp
23 Branford Pl Newark, NJ 07102
View Phone Number
862-205-1488
12 Other Locations
Vincent A Labruna 23 Branford Pl Newark, NJ 07102
Selected Location
Vincent A Labruna 23 Branford Pl Newark, NJ 07102
Vincent A Labruna 61 Berdan Ave Wayne, NJ 07470
Vincent A Labruna 326 Broad St Red Bank, NJ 07701
Vincent A Labruna 1820 State Route 33 Ste 8 Neptune, NJ 07753
Vincent A Labruna 266 Geogetown Road Penns Grove, NJ 08069
Vincent A Labruna 333 N Broadway Pennsville, NJ 08070
Vincent A Labruna 7 E Shell Bay Ave Cape May Court House, NJ 08210
Vincent A Labruna 120 S 6th St Vineland, NJ 08360
Vincent A Labruna 1103 W Sherman Ave Vineland, NJ 08360
Vincent A Labruna 120 S 6th St Vineland, NJ 08360
Vincent A Labruna 27 S New York Ave # 29 Atlantic City, NJ 08401
Vincent A Labruna 10 Schalks Crossing Rd Ste 11 Plainsboro, NJ 08536
Up to 2 plans
Up to 3 plans
Compare plans
Want this information in an email?
Enter your email and we’ll send the plan recommendations straight to your inbox.
Greater Essex Dental – Gp
23 Branford Pl Newark, NJ 07102
View Phone Number
862-205-1488
12 Other Locations
Vincent A Labruna 23 Branford Pl Newark, NJ 07102
Selected Location
Vincent A Labruna 23 Branford Pl Newark, NJ 07102
Vincent A Labruna 61 Berdan Ave Wayne, NJ 07470
Vincent A Labruna 326 Broad St Red Bank, NJ 07701
Vincent A Labruna 1820 State Route 33 Ste 8 Neptune, NJ 07753
Vincent A Labruna 266 Geogetown Road Penns Grove, NJ 08069
Vincent A Labruna 333 N Broadway Pennsville, NJ 08070
Vincent A Labruna 7 E Shell Bay Ave Cape May Court House, NJ 08210
Vincent A Labruna 120 S 6th St Vineland, NJ 08360
Vincent A Labruna 1103 W Sherman Ave Vineland, NJ 08360
Vincent A Labruna 120 S 6th St Vineland, NJ 08360
Vincent A Labruna 27 S New York Ave # 29 Atlantic City, NJ 08401
Vincent A Labruna 10 Schalks Crossing Rd Ste 11 Plainsboro, NJ 08536